The size of Burleigh Heads is approximately 10.2 square kilometres. It has 23 parks covering nearly 16.0% of total area. The population of Burleigh Heads in 2016 was 10077 people. By 2021 the population was 10572 showing a population growth of 4.9%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Burleigh Heads is 30-39 years. Households in Burleigh Heads are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Burleigh Heads work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 63.20% of the homes in Burleigh Heads were owner-occupied compared with 60.20% in 2016.
Burleigh Heads has 9,491 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Burleigh Heads have seen a 87.93%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 105.38% increase. As at 31 October 2025:
